It's a system update that includes updates to your camera software and a standard security patch. That's what system updates do.
Go into your Settings, find the system update setting (probably near the bottom under "System") and see if the same update is there. If it is then 100% it is genuine.
You can choose not to install it if you don't want, you'll just have a less secure phone.
